Abstracts
Abstracts are required for all submissions. The abstracts should be written in English, and must not exceed 200 words. The deadline for submission of abstracts is the 1st of December 2009. The abstract should be structured according to this guide:
- Use the template when writing your abstract (download template lower on this page)
- The abstract must be submitted in pdf - file format
- The registration form is accessed by clicking the "register and upload abstract" lower on this page
- Title, type, topic, author and affiliation is entered on page 2 in the registration form
- You will be asked to upload your pdf-file on page 6 of the registration form.

Convert Your Abstract to PDF file format
When you have written your abstract, it must be converted to pdf - format:
In Microsoft word:
- select "Adobe PDF" then "Convert to Adobe PDF" from the top menu.
In Open Office:
- select "File" then "Save as PDF" from the top menu.
When you have your pdf-document ready, you can submit your abstract.
